首頁  >  文章  >  web前端  >  javascript如何改變圖片

javascript如何改變圖片

PHPz
PHPz原創
2023-04-24 10:50:141809瀏覽

JavaScript是一種非常強大的程式語言,它可以改變網頁的內容、樣式和行為。在網頁設計中,經常需要動態地改變圖片,透過JavaScript可以達到這樣的效果。

圖片是網頁設計的重要元素之一,網頁中的圖片如果不是固定的,需要更換或改變,那麼JavaScript可以提供協助。

我們可以使用JavaScript的DOM(Document Object Model)來改變圖片。 DOM是一種將HTML文件當作樹狀結構表示的API(Application Programming Interface),我們可以使用JavaScript來操作DOM,改變HTML元素。

首先,我們要找到要改變的圖片元素。可以使用getElementsByName()、getElementById()、getElementsByClassName()等方法來取得圖片元素。

例如,下面的HTML程式碼表示一張名為「myImage」的圖片:

<img id="myImage" src="https://example.com/image.jpg" alt="example image">

我們可以使用getElementById()方法來取得這張圖片元素:

var myImage = document.getElementById("myImage");

接下來,我們就可以使用JavaScript來改變圖片了。

改變圖片的src屬性

透過改變圖片的src屬性,可以更換圖片。

例如,我們可以將「myImage」圖片的src屬性更換成另一張圖片的連結:

myImage.src = "https://example.com/another-image.jpg";

改變圖片的alt屬性

透過改變圖片的alt屬性,可以更改圖片的文字描述。

例如,我們可以將「myImage」圖片的alt屬性改為另一個描述:

myImage.alt = "another description";

改變圖片的樣式

透過改變圖片的樣式,可以控制圖片的大小、位置等。

例如,我們可以將「myImage」圖片的寬度調整為500像素:

myImage.style.width = "500px";

改變圖片的事件

透過改變圖片的事件,可以控制圖片的回應方式。常用的事件包括click、mouseover、mouseout等。

例如,我們可以為「myImage」圖片新增一個滑鼠移到圖片上時出現文字描述的事件:

myImage.onmouseover = function() {
  alert("example image");
};

綜上所述,透過JavaScript的DOM操作,我們可以改變圖片的src屬性、alt屬性、樣式、事件等,從而實現動態地改變圖片的效果。這為網頁設計帶來了更多的樣式和互動性,讓網頁更加生動有趣。

以上是javascript如何改變圖片的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n